EVERTON ASK £50M FOR ROSS

- BY DAVID MADDOCK

EVERTON have reached the end of the line in contract talks with Ross Barkley. And that means the Blues will now consider offers for the England internatio­nal midfielder. Barkley (left) has made clear he will not accept the £100,000-aweek contract offer that would have made him the highest earner in Goodison history. The 23-year-old has dragged his feet over the new five-year contract and his advisors yesterday indicated there would be no 11th-hour acceptance. Premier League rivals Tottenham and Manchester United fancy the Scouse playmaker, for whom Everton will demand £50million.
